Advertising (Google AdMob)
The app shows ads served by Google AdMob. To serve and measure ads, Google may collect information from your device, including:
- Device identifiers, including the advertising identifier (IDFA) — only if you allow tracking (see the next section)
- IP address (which may imply a coarse, city-level location)
- General device information (model, OS version, language)
- Ad interaction data (which ads were shown, viewed, or tapped)

App Tracking Transparency (your choice)
On first launch, iOS asks whether you allow Water Eject to track you across other companies' apps and websites.
If you choose "Ask App Not to Track", nothing changes about how the app works. You still get all features and you still see ads — they are simply not personalized, because Google cannot access your device's advertising identifier. The app never sends an ad request before you have answered this prompt.
You can change your choice at any time in iOS Settings → Privacy & Security → Tracking.
Consent for users in the EEA, UK, and Switzerland
If you are in the European Economic Area, the United Kingdom, or Switzerland, the app shows a consent form (Google's User Messaging Platform) before any ads are requested. Your choices there control whether Google may use your data for personalized advertising. Declining consent limits ads to non-personalized ones.
Ad attribution (SKAdNetwork)
The app supports Apple's SKAdNetwork framework, which lets ad networks measure ad campaign performance in a privacy-preserving way, without identifying you or your device.
